ESPN, NFL fantasy football to merge: What it means for your league
SHARE

ESPN announced Tuesday it had agreed to acquire numerous media assets from the NFL in a landmark agreement.

Most notably, ESPN acquired NFL Network and the league’s ever-popular RedZone channel, which shows every touchdown from every game, as part of the deal. The NFL will acquire a 10% equity stake in ESPN as part of the deal.

ESPN has also acquired the NFL’s fantasy football product, making NFL Fantasy a part of ESPN Fantasy Football.

What will that mean for fantasy football managers? Here’s what we know about that element of the merger as the 2025 NFL season approaches.

How ESPN, NFL fantasy football merger will impact leagues

ESPN announced it was planning to “merge [the NFL’s fantasy product] into its existing platform” after acquiring it from the NFL. That means all NFL Fantasy leagues will eventually be a part of the ESPN Fantasy Football app, and ESPN Fantasy Football will be the official game of the NFL.

A timetable for the app merger has not yet been finalized. That said, it seems unlikely to happen before the 2025 NFL season, as the agreements between ESPN and the NFL are subject to approval from both government regulators and NFL owners. Such a delay would allow those using the NFL Fantasy App to continue doing so in 2025.

ESPN did not immediately respond to USA TODAY Sports’ request for more details about the pending merger of the two products.

It’s worth noting ESPN changed the interface of its fantasy app on Monday, Aug. 4, one day before the agreement with the NFL was announced. ESPN outlined the changes made to the app for the 2025 fantasy football season, “will provide improved roster management options and a more personalized experience tailored to your teams and leagues.”

It’s unclear whether the pending merger was part of the impetus for the changes, nor is it clear whether the upgrades will facilitate ESPN’s eventual integration of the NFL Fantasy App’s data into its product.
